An object of the present invention is to provide a TV packaging structure capable of reducing the unpacking space and reducing the labor required for mounting and unpacking the stand mechanism.
A packaging box 3 includes a lower box 4 and an upper box that covers the lower box 4. A left end ad 5 is stored at the left end of the lower box 4, a center add 6 is stored at the center in the width direction, and a right end ad 7 is stored at the right end. The center part ad 6 supports the television main body at a position higher than the support position by the stand base. An airbag 8 is attached to the lower surfaces of the left end add 5 and the right end add 7. The airbag 8 has a height at which the television main body attached to the left end add 5 and the right end add 7 is supported at the same height as the support position by the center add 6 in the inflated state.

<First Embodiment>
In the packaging structure of the present embodiment shown in FIG. 1, a television to which the stand base 2 is attached is packed on the back surface of the central portion in the width direction of the television body 1. The stand base 2 is separated from the television main body 1 and packed in a packing box 3.

梱包箱3は、下箱4と、この下箱4に被せられる上箱(不図示)とから構成されている。図2に示すように、下箱4の左端部には左端部アド5が、幅方向中央部には中央部アド6が、右端部には右端部アド7がそれぞれ収納される。上箱にも幅方向の中央部及び左右の端部にアドが収納される。なお、左端部アド5、中央部アド6、右端部アド7、及び上箱内に収容されるアドは、梱包品を梱包箱3内に支持する緩衝材である。   The packing box 3 includes a lower box 4 and an upper box (not shown) that covers the lower box 4. As shown in FIG. 2, a left end ad 5 is stored at the left end of the lower box 4, a center add 6 is stored at the center in the width direction, and a right end ad 7 is stored at the right end. Adds are also stored in the upper box at the center in the width direction and at the left and right ends. In addition, the left end part add 5, the center part add 6, the right end part add 7, and the add accommodated in the upper box are cushioning materials that support the packaged goods in the package box 3.

左端部アド5は、テレビ本体1の左端部を収容する収容室を備えた四角ブロック状を呈しており、スタンド台座2による支持位置よりも低い位置にテレビ本体1を支持する。収容室に収容されたテレビ本体1は、前面、後面、下面、及び左側面が左端部アド5で覆われる。   The left end portion ad 5 has a square block shape having a storage chamber for storing the left end portion of the TV main body 1, and supports the TV main body 1 at a position lower than the support position by the stand base 2. The television main body 1 accommodated in the accommodation room is covered with a left end ad 5 on the front surface, rear surface, lower surface, and left side surface.

右端部アド7は、テレビ本体1の右端部を収容する収容室を備えた四角ブロック状を呈しており、スタンド台座2による支持位置よりも低い位置にテレビ本体1を支持する。収容室に収容されたテレビ本体1は、前面、後面、下面、及び右側面が右端部アド7で覆われる。   The right end portion ad 7 has a rectangular block shape having a storage chamber for storing the right end portion of the television main body 1, and supports the television main body 1 at a position lower than the support position by the stand base 2. The television main body 1 accommodated in the accommodation room is covered with the right end ad 7 on the front surface, the rear surface, the lower surface, and the right side surface.

中央部アド6は、テレビ本体1の下部を前側から覆う前側アド61と、後側から覆う後側アド62とで構成されている。前側アド61は、テレビ本体1の前面から下面にかけて覆うL字の断面形状を有しており、スタンド台座2による支持位置よりも高い位置にテレビ本体1を支持する。後側アド62は、テレビ本体1の後面側を覆う平板状を呈しており、テレビ本体1の下面側に延びた前側アド61が嵌め合わされる嵌合部を下端部に備えている。前側アド61のテレビ本体1の下面側に延びた部分は、スタンド台座2の載置体21に嵌め合わされる形状を有している。   The center part ad 6 is composed of a front side ad 61 that covers the lower part of the television main body 1 from the front side, and a rear side ad 62 that covers from the rear side. The front side ad 61 has an L-shaped cross-sectional shape covering from the front surface to the lower surface of the television main body 1, and supports the television main body 1 at a position higher than the support position by the stand base 2. The rear side ad 62 has a flat plate shape that covers the rear surface side of the television main body 1, and includes a fitting portion at a lower end portion to which the front side ad 61 extending to the lower surface side of the television main body 1 is fitted. The portion of the front side ad 61 that extends to the lower surface side of the television main body 1 has a shape that fits into the mounting body 21 of the stand base 2.

左端部アド5及び右端部アド7の下面には、エアバッグ(エアークッション)8が配置される。エアバッグ8は、テレビ本体1に取り付けられた左端部アド5及び右端部アド7を安定して支持できるよう、四角箱状の袋体から形成されている。エアバッグ8の側面には、空気の出入する栓が設けられている。エアバッグ8は、膨らんだ状態で左端部アド5及び右端部アド7で支持されたテレビ本体1が、中央部アド6による支持位置と同じ高さで支持される高さを有している。   An airbag (air cushion) 8 is disposed on the lower surfaces of the left end add 5 and the right end add 7. The airbag 8 is formed from a rectangular box-shaped bag body so that the left end portion ad 5 and the right end portion add 7 attached to the television main body 1 can be stably supported. A plug through which air enters and exits is provided on the side surface of the airbag 8. The airbag 8 has a height at which the television main body 1 supported by the left end add 5 and the right end add 7 in the inflated state is supported at the same height as the support position by the center add 6.

梱包箱3にテレビを梱包する際には、まず、左端部アド5、右端部アド7、及び中央部アド6を展開された下箱4の底板に配置し、下箱4を箱状に組み立てる。左端部アド5及び右端部アド7は、エアバッグ8により下箱4の底板に支持されている。   When packing a television in the packaging box 3, first, the left end portion ad 5, the right end portion ad 7, and the central portion add 6 are arranged on the bottom plate of the developed lower box 4, and the lower box 4 is assembled into a box shape. . The left end portion ad 5 and the right end portion add 7 are supported on the bottom plate of the lower box 4 by the airbag 8.

次に、テレビ本体1を左端部の下部が左端部アド5に、中央部の下部が中央部アド6に、右端部の下部が右端部アド7にそれぞれ嵌め合わされるように下箱4内に配置する。各アド5、6、7が取り付けられたテレビ本体1は、下箱4の底板からスタンド台座2による支持位置よりも高い位置で支持される。   Next, the TV main body 1 is placed in the lower box 4 so that the lower part of the left end part is fitted to the left end part add 5, the lower part of the central part is fitted to the central part add 6, and the lower part of the right end part is fitted to the right end add 7. Deploy. The television main body 1 to which the respective ads 5, 6, 7 are attached is supported at a position higher than the support position by the stand base 2 from the bottom plate of the lower box 4.

続いて、スタンド台座2等を左端部アド5、中央部アド6、又は右端部アド7に形成された嵌合部に嵌めて固定する。次に、テレビ本体1の上部の左端部、中央部、右端部にそれぞれアドを嵌め合わせる。このとき、スタンド台座2等が各アドの嵌合部に嵌め合わされるようにする。続いて、下箱4に上箱を被せて、テレビ本体1を上箱で覆う。   Subsequently, the stand pedestal 2 or the like is fitted and fixed to a fitting portion formed in the left end add 5, the center add 6, or the right end add 7. Next, the ad is fitted to the left end portion, the center portion, and the right end portion of the upper portion of the television body 1. At this time, the stand base 2 and the like are fitted into the fitting portions of the respective ads. Subsequently, the lower box 4 is covered with the upper box, and the TV main body 1 is covered with the upper box.

テレビ本体1は、下箱4内の左端部アド5、中央部アド6、及び右端部アド7と、上箱内のアドとで梱包箱3内に位置決めされる。また、スタンド台座2等は、上箱側のアド及び下箱4側のアド5、6、7に嵌め合わされる等して梱包箱3内に固定される。   The television main body 1 is positioned in the packaging box 3 by the left end add 5, the center add 6 and the right end add 7 in the lower box 4 and the add in the upper box. The stand pedestal 2 and the like are fixed in the packing box 3 by being fitted to the upper box side add and the lower box 4 side add 5, 6, 7.

テレビの梱包を解く時には、上箱を下箱4から外して、テレビ本体1の上部に嵌め合わされたアドを取り外し、図3に示すように、下箱4を展開させる。続いて、中央部アド6の前側アド61から後側アド62を分離し、前側アド61をテレビ本体1の前側から、後側アド62を後側からそれぞれ取り外す。   When unpacking the television, the upper box is removed from the lower box 4, the ad fitted to the upper part of the television body 1 is removed, and the lower box 4 is unfolded as shown in FIG. Subsequently, the rear side ad 62 is separated from the front side ad 61 of the center portion ad 6, and the front side ad 61 is removed from the front side of the television main body 1 and the rear side ad 62 is removed from the rear side.

次に、スタンド台座2の載置体21をテレビ本体1の下側に進入させ、テレビ本体1の後面にスタンド台座2を取り付ける。テレビ本体1の後面にスタンド台座2を取り付ける際には、スタンド台座2の載置体21が下箱4の底板から浮き上がった状態となる。このため、テレビ本体1の荷重がスタンド台座2にかからない状態で取付作業が行われる。   Next, the mounting body 21 of the stand base 2 is made to enter the lower side of the TV main body 1, and the stand base 2 is attached to the rear surface of the TV main body 1. When the stand pedestal 2 is attached to the rear surface of the television main body 1, the mounting body 21 of the stand pedestal 2 is lifted from the bottom plate of the lower box 4. For this reason, the mounting operation is performed in a state where the load of the television main body 1 is not applied to the stand base 2.

スタンド台座2の取り付けが済んだら、左端部アド5及び右端部アド7のエアバッグ8の栓を開いて空気を抜く。これにより、左端部アド5及び右端部アド7が下箱4の底板から浮き上がった状態となり、テレビ本体1が下箱4の底板にスタンド台座2で支持される。続いて、左端部アド5及び右端部アド7をテレビ本体1の左側及び右側から取り外す。   After the installation of the stand base 2, the plugs of the airbag 8 at the left end portion ad 5 and the right end portion add 7 are opened to bleed air. As a result, the left end add 5 and the right end add 7 are lifted from the bottom plate of the lower box 4, and the television main body 1 is supported by the stand base 2 on the bottom plate of the lower box 4. Subsequently, the left end add 5 and the right end add 7 are removed from the left side and the right side of the television main body 1.

本実施形態によれば、スタンド台座2による支持位置よりも高い位置で支持されたテレビ本体1にスタンド台座2を取り付けた後、エアバッグ8の空気を抜くことで左端部アド5及び右端部アド7を下箱4の底板から浮いた状態とし、テレビ本体1から楽に取り外すことができる。このため、テレビ本体1を左端部アド5及び右端部アド7で支持したままスタンド台座2の取付及び開梱を行える。従って、開梱スペースを削減でき、また、スタンド台座2の取付や開梱作業にかかる手間も削減できる。   According to this embodiment, after attaching the stand base 2 to the television main body 1 supported at a position higher than the support position by the stand base 2, the air from the air bag 8 is vented to remove the left end add 5 and the right end add. 7 can be lifted from the bottom plate of the lower box 4 and can be easily removed from the television body 1. For this reason, the stand base 2 can be mounted and unpacked while the television main body 1 is supported by the left end add 5 and the right end add 7. Therefore, the unpacking space can be reduced, and the time and effort required for mounting and unpacking the stand base 2 can be reduced.

また、図4に示すように、左端部アド51の下面が右端から左端にかけて上昇傾斜し、右端部アド71の下面が左端から右端にかけて上昇傾斜している構成としてもよい。左端部アド51を支持するエアバッグ81は、上面が右端から左端かけて上昇傾斜している。右端部アド71を支持するエアバッグ81は、上面が左端から右端にかけて上昇傾斜している。   Further, as shown in FIG. 4, the lower surface of the left end ad 51 may be inclined upward from the right end to the left end, and the lower surface of the right end ad 71 may be inclined upward from the left end to the right end. The airbag 81 that supports the left end add 51 has an upper surface that is inclined upward from the right end to the left end. The airbag 81 that supports the right end portion ad 71 has an upper surface inclined upward from the left end to the right end.

左端部アド51及び右端部アド71は、図5に示すようにテレビ本体1に取り付けられた状態でエアバッグ81の空気が抜かれると、テレビ本体1から脱落する。図6に示すように、左端部アド51は、テレビ本体1の左側に倒れてテレビ本体1から脱落する。また、右端部アド71は、テレビ本体1の右側に倒れてテレビ本体1から脱落する。このため、左端部アド51及び右端部アド71をテレビ本体1から左右の側方に取り外す作業を容易に行うことができる。

As shown in FIG. 5, the left end portion ad 51 and the right end portion add 71 are detached from the television body 1 when the air from the airbag 81 is removed while attached to the television body 1. As shown in FIG. 6, the left end ad 51 falls to the left side of the television main body 1 and falls off the television main body 1. The right end ad 71 falls to the right side of the television main body 1 and falls off the television main body 1. For this reason, the operation | work which removes the left end part ad 51 and the right end part ad 71 from the television main body 1 to the right and left sides can be performed easily.
